The Chancellor is intent that the UK’s energy future lies with gas with 40 new power stations in planning and controversial hydraulic fracturing (‘fracking’) for shale gas across the country. This angers environmental campaigners who argue such escalation will prevent the UK from meeting its legally binding climate targets. Meanwhile the rest of Northern Europe is moving away from gas in favour of renewables.

But does Osborne have a point? Stateside, the US’s fracking boom opened plentiful ‘unconventional’ gas reserves resulting in cheaper natural gas prices for consumers as well as a reduction in greenhouse gas emissions. And could the construction of new gas power stations not help us meet emissions targets and enable a smooth transition to the low-carbon energy system we all need?
